2021 vintage; had this on draft 9/29/21 @ Revolution's Taproom.
Mostly opaque ruby red appearance.
Minimal khaki head; minimal lace.
Sweet port, raspberry & faint fresh bread notes in the nose.
Smooth, medium mouthfeel.
Strong port domination on the flavor; faint bread notes on the finish. This got real booze-heavy as it warms.
One-note; the base bock was dominated by the port barrel.
